213 Attribute 1 of SIO

channel 2 opened to
user (mount standard)

28100001H 0H

~

FFFFFFFFH

Bits 28 to 31: Baud rate type (0: 9.6, 1: 19.2, 2: 38.4, 3:

57.6, 4: 76.8, 5: 115.2 kbps)
* If flow control is performed, specify 38.4

kbps or less
Specifying a higher baud rate may
generate an overrun error, etc.

Bits 24 to 27: Data length (7 or 8)
Bits 20 to 23: Stop bit length (1 or 2)
Bits 16 to 19: Parity type (0: None, 1: Odd, 2: Even)
Bits 12 to 15: Communication mode (0: RS232C, 1: RC

gateway)
* The RC gateway mode is effective only

for channel 2.
(Main application version 0.65 or
later/controller with increased memory
size (with gateway function) only)

Bits 8 to 11: For future extension
Bits 4 to 7:

For future extension

Bits 0 to 3:

Use selection (0: Do not use, 1: Use)
* Used on the application level.

214 Attribute 2 of SIO

channel 2 opened to
user (mount standard)

00000001H 0H

~

FFFFFFFFH

Bits 28 to 31: For future extension
Bits 24 to 27: For future extension
Bits 20 to 23: For future extension
Bits 16 to 19: Character send interval (msec)
Bits 12 to 15: Communication method (0: Full-duplex, 1:

Half-duplex)

Bits 8 to 11: Send operation type in half-duplex

communication
(0: Do not check CTS-ON at send

1: Check CTS-ON at send)

Bits 0 to 7:

Minimum receive

o send switching delay

in half-duplex communication (msec)
